Senegal enter the 2026 World Cup in Group I alongside France, Norway, and Iraq, with a veteran-laden squad featuring Sadio Mané’s return, Kalidou Koulibaly, Édouard Mendy, and several Premier League regulars providing depth across the pitch. Recent results and the opening fixture against France have reinforced trader views that the Lions of Teranga face a difficult path, supporting elevated probabilities for an early exit in the group stage or round of 32. While Senegal’s organizational strength and recent AFCON pedigree sustain modest implied probabilities for deeper runs, the competitive group environment and matchups limit expectations for quarterfinals or beyond, aligning with the current market consensus reflected in the leading outcomes.
